  • Provides quality patient care to the medical/surgical and pediatric patients under the direction of a registered nurse.
  • Assists with admitting, discharging and transferring of patients.
  • Assists with lifting, turning, moving, positioning, and transporting patients in and out of beds, chairs, bathtubs, wheelchairs, lifts, etc.
  • Assists patients in ambulating with or without self-help devices, as instructed.
  • Assists in preparing patients for surgery and diagnostic tests.
  • Assists patients with dressing/undressing, daily dental/mouth care, bowel/bladder functions, hair/nail care, and daily bath/skin care as directed.
  • Prepares patients for meals (i.e., wash hands, raise head of bed, position and clean tables, place protective coverings when needed).
  • Delivers and returns food trays.
  • Assists patients with feeding as needed (i.e., cutting foods, feeding, assisting impaired patients).
  • Serves ice water and nourishment as instructed.
  • Reports changes in eating habits to assigned nurse.
  • Responds appropriately to all emergency situations.
  • Records intake and output on proper document, excluding IV’s, JP drains, T-tubes, and new G-J tubes.
  • Collects specimens as instructed.
  • Takes vital signs, oxygen saturations, accuchecks, weights, and stools for occult blood as instructed and records information in computer.
  • Reports all changes in the patients’ condition to the responsible nurse immediately.
  • Assesses the patient for risk or potential of neglect or abuse.
  • Makes referrals as appropriate.
  • Reports complaints of pain to appropriate medical personnel.
  • Makes beds and changes bed linens.
  • Assists patients in preparing for rehabilitation activities and appointments as instructed.
  • Assists with the application of slings, elastic stockings, etc. as instructed.
  • Keeps the patients’ call system within easy reach of the patient and answers calls promptly.
  • Observes for and reports the presence of pressure areas and skin breakdowns to the responsible nurse.
  • Assists with post-mortem care as instructed.
